How We Rank Schools

Every school list on this site is ordered by the BOC Score, computed from the most recent school-level data published by the U.S. Department of Education (College Scorecard and IPEDS). To qualify, a school must be currently operating and accredited by an ag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education. Each eligible school is then scored on five measures, percentile-ranked against schools at the same credential level:

  • Graduation rate 30%
  • Median earnings, 10 years after entry 25%
  • Average net price (lower is better) 20%
  • Retention rate 15%
  • Fully online availability 10%

Schools without enough outcome data appear after ranked schools, without a score. On this page, schools are ordered by distance from Salisbury. Advertising never affects these rankings. Read the full methodology.

Emergency Management Wages Near Salisbury

Salisbury is part of the Charlotte-Concord-Gastonia, NC-SC metro area (BLS area code 16740). Where MSA-level wages are published, the table below shows MSA medians; otherwise it falls back to North Carolina statewide.

OccupationMedian WageSourceCOL-Adjusted (US=100)
Emergency Management Director$101,300Charlotte-Concord-Gastonia, NC-SC$104,111
Firefighter$38,700Charlotte-Concord-Gastonia, NC-SC$39,774
Emergency Medical Technician$45,550Charlotte-Concord-Gastonia, NC-SC$46,814
First-Line Supervisor of Firefighting and Prevention Workers$65,960Charlotte-Concord-Gastonia, NC-SC$67,790

Source: BLS, May 2025 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.
